Job Description

HCOS has an opening for an Academic Advisor. This is a full-time, remote (Lower Mainland, BC) position, working 40 hours per week, beginning on June 1, 2026. The primary purpose of this position is to  intake and support students in grades 8 through 12 as they work towards graduation and preparation for post secondary years.

Duties and Responsibilities

  • Plan and contribute towards the success of the division, in conjunction with the Innovations administration

  • Foster and maintain positive relationships between parents, students, teachers and learning supports staff as well as within school-wide, regional and divisional teams

  • Communicate Innovations program information regularly to students and families

  • Work with the Registrar’s office to interview prospective families and enroll Innovations Program students

  • Attend RTI meetings to monitor students and make recommendations about student movement

  • Oversee the educational plans of HCOS students in their region from Grade 8/9 (Crew) or grade 10 through to Graduation including advising and enrolling students in courses

  • Collaborate with CREW teaching teams and other advisors to deliver and assess Career 8 and 9 for CREW Students
    Oversee and manage support of Learning Services students in collaboration with the Inclusive Education Academic Advisor team

  • Monitor overall grad program student progress according to the Innovations Advising calendar

  • Support and make referrals for students in need of Learning Services in collaboration with an IE AA.

  • Support  K,P,Q,R designated students in conjunction with the Inclusive Education Academic Advisor team.

  • Attend Student at Risk Team (SRT) meetings as applicable
